OIC chief honors outgoing Assistant Secretaries General

Secretary General of the Organization of Islamic Cooperation (OIC) Dr. Yousef bin Ahmed Al-Othaimeen on June 26 honored the Assistant Secretaries General of the OIC General Secretariat at the end of their terms of office, in the presence of OIC officials in Jeddah.

In his speech at the farewell reception, Al-Othaimeen commended the work and achievements made by the honorees during their term of office at the OIC, wishing them success in their future endeavors.

The OIC officials who were honored comprised Assistant Secretary General for Political Affairs Ambassador Abdullah bin Abdulrahman Alem; Assistant Secretary General for Economic Affairs Ambassador Hameed Opeloyeru; Assistant Secretary General for Cultural, Social and Humanitarian Affairs Ambassador Hisham Yousuf; Assistant Secretary General for Science and Technology Ambassador Mohammed Naim Khan; and Assistant Secretary General for Administration and Finance Ambassador Abdullah Al-Mansoor.
